💡 What is Creativity?
Creativity is the ability to think outside the box 📦, come up with fresh ideas 💡, and see possibilities where others see limitations. It’s not just music 🎶 or art 🎨 — it’s finding innovative ways to solve problems.
Examples of creativity in action:
-
Developing a unique advertising campaign 📢
-
Finding new uses for household items 🏠
-
Designing a time-saving workflow ⏳
🛠 What is Problem-Solving?
Problem-solving is the process of identifying a challenge 🕵️, analyzing it, and putting an effective solution into action 🚀. While creativity generates ideas, problem-solving makes them work in real life.
Examples of problem-solving:
-
Fixing a technical issue under tight deadlines 💻
-
Finding an affordable way to achieve a project goal 💰
-
Resolving workplace conflicts 🤝
🤝 How Creativity & Problem-Solving Work Together
Without problem-solving, creativity may produce unrealistic ideas. Without creativity, problem-solving may produce predictable, uninspired solutions. Together, they form a powerful cycle:
-
Identify the problem 🕵️♂️
-
Brainstorm creative ideas 💡
-
Evaluate solutions 🔍
-
Implement effectively 🚀
-
Learn & improve 📈

🧠 How to Enhance Creativity & Problem-Solving Skills
1️⃣ Ask Better Questions ❓
Instead of “How do I fix this?”, ask “What are five different ways I could approach this?”
2️⃣ Practice Divergent Thinking 🌈
Brainstorm as many ideas as possible before judging them. More ideas = better chances of a great one.
3️⃣ Work with Others 🤝
Different minds bring unique perspectives — sometimes the best solution is a blend of multiple ideas.
4️⃣ Fail Forward 📉➡📈
Every failed attempt teaches you something valuable for the next try.
5️⃣ Use Mind Mapping 🗺️
Visually connect ideas to discover hidden relationships.
6️⃣ Take Breaks ☕
Your brain often finds solutions when you step away from the problem.
